Transaction 5d1f59407e08389f7fd7a8781503fed34dcf987a21f10e834dd525b0d0cb3442
1 Input
1 Output
-
5d1f59407e08389f7fd7a8781503fed34dcf987a21f10e834dd525b0d0cb3442:0
- value
- 1706423
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a102e5645349ac7f21a22d483b088ac234f422b
- address
- bc1q8ggzu4j9xjdv0us6yt2g8vyg4s357s3ts0tyk4